Percutaneous paravalvular leak closure.

Amar Krishnaswamy1, E Murat Tuzcu, Samir R Kapadia

  • 1Department of Cardiovascular Medicine, Cleveland Clinic, Cleveland, OH, USA.

Current Treatment Options in Cardiovascular Medicine
|August 6, 2013
PubMed
Summary

Paravalvular leak (PVL) closure via percutaneous methods offers a promising alternative to surgery. This review details imaging and procedural techniques for PVL closure, highlighting successful clinical outcomes.

Area of Science:

  • Cardiology
  • Interventional Cardiology
  • Medical Imaging

Background:

  • Paravalvular leak (PVL) is a complication of valve replacement.
  • Surgical PVL repair carries high risks and lower success rates.
  • Percutaneous PVL closure has emerged as a viable alternative.

Purpose of the Study:

  • To review imaging and procedural techniques for percutaneous PVL closure.
  • To present data supporting the efficacy of this novel treatment strategy.
  • To emphasize the role of multimodality imaging in PVL management.

Main Methods:

  • Review of existing literature on percutaneous PVL closure.
  • Emphasis on multimodality imaging for diagnosis and guidance.
  • Analysis of procedural techniques and clinical outcomes.

Main Results:

  • Percutaneous PVL closure demonstrates encouraging procedural success.
  • Clinical outcomes for percutaneous PVL closure are favorable.
  • Multimodality imaging is crucial for successful PVL intervention.

Conclusions:

  • Percutaneous PVL closure is an effective treatment strategy.
  • Advanced imaging techniques enhance PVL diagnosis and treatment.
  • This approach offers a safer alternative for patients with PVL.
